SEATTLE - Seattle U men's soccer dropped their match up with Washington, 1-2, Monday morning in Seattle. After tying the game in the 60th minute, the Redhawks concede a late goal as they fall in the annual rivalry game.
Seattle U scored their lone goal off of a Luke Hammond corner that Jaden Manetta was able to sneak into the back of the net. It was Manetta's first goal of the season while it was the third assist for Hammond.
